#e60ce2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e60ce2 is composed of 90.2% red, 4.7% green and 88.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 94.8% magenta, 1.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 301.1 degrees, a saturation of 90.1% and a lightness of 47.5%. #e60ce2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ff18ff with #cd00c5. Closest websafe color is: #ff00cc.

Shades and Tints of #e60ce2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060006 is the darkest color, while #fef3fe is the lightest one.
